Headcorn to Herne Hill by train

A train trip from Headcorn to Herne Hill takes about 1hrs 43 mins on average, covering roughly 37 miles (59 kilometres). With around 44 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£8.30,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Headcorn to Herne Hill start from as little as £8.30

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Headcorn to Herne Hill start from £45.60 one way, or £27.80 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Headcorn to Herne Hill are available for £27.20 one way, or £30.50 return

Facilities and Amenities at Headcorn Station

Headcorn Station is equipped with a well-staffed ticket office and easy ticket collection options. Whether you're a daily commuter or a weekend explorer, you’ll find services tailored for convenience with ticket machines accessible in the station forecourt. Friendly staff are available to offer help and support, particularly through the designated help point.

While CCTV ensures security throughout the station, those seeking a moment of relaxation can enjoy refreshments from a coffee kiosk or choose from an assortment of newspapers. Cycling enthusiasts are catered for with secure bicycle storage spaces. However, do note that facilities such as baggage storage and extensive waiting rooms are not available, and public Wi-Fi isn’t currently offered at the station.

Station Details and Facilities

Herne Hill station is well-equipped to cater for all your travel needs. The ticket office is open Monday to Saturday from 06:10 to 19:50 and on Sunday from 08:10 to 17:50, providing you ample time to buy or collect tickets. Additionally, there are ticket machines available for your convenience. The station supports smartcard issuance and validation, which can be a quick and efficient way to manage your travel.

Accessibility is a key feature at Herne Hill. With step-free access to all platforms, accessible ticket machines, and ramps for train access, mobility is not a hurdle. There’s also wheelchair availability, making the station convenient for everyone. Customer service points, as well as departure screens and live announcements, ensure you stay informed and assisted throughout your journey.
